Due to the recent funding announcement (see news section of the web site<http://www.jisc.ac.uk/news/stories/2010/01/funding.aspx>), the 14/09 Managing Research Data Programme Call (#jiscmrd) was previously frozen and is now released with some modifications.
The Joint Information Systems Committee (JISC) invites institutions to submit funding proposals for projects under two separate strands of the Managing Research Data Programme. JISC wishes to fund projects:
1. To demonstrate the innovative potential for research and scholarly communications of improving methods for citing, linking and integrating research data.
2. To explore innovative technical and organisational models for data publication by scoping and piloting enhanced publications for research data in the form of ‘data journals’, ‘overlay journals’, or similar.
Strand A: Citing, Linking and Integrating Research Data
Projects to demonstrate the innovative potential for research and scholarly communications of improving methods for citing, linking and integrating research data.
Total funds: up to £120,000 available per project and up to 10 projects will be funded. Projects will last up to 12 months’ duration.
Strand B: Innovative Publications for Research Data
Projects to explore innovative technical and organisational models for data publication by scoping and piloting enhanced publications for research data.
Total funds: up to £200,000 available per project and up to 4 projects will be funded. Projects will last up to 12 months’ duration.
Total funds for both strands: £1,000,000. JISC intends to allocate roughly £600,000 to Strand A and up to £400,000 to Strand B. However, should either strand attract an oversubscription of particularly strong bids, adjustments in the distribution of funding between strands may be made to reflect this.
The deadline for receipt of proposals in response to this call is 12:00 noon UK time on Tuesday, 25 May 2010.
Funding is available for projects starting from 1 August 2010 for any duration up to 12 months. All projects must complete by 31 July 2011.
Eligibility
Proposals may be submitted by Higher Education (HE) Institutions funded by HEFCE or HEFCW. HE and FE institutions in Northern Ireland and Scotland and FE institutions in England and Wales are not eligible to bid but may be involved as partners in proposals led by HE institutions funded by HEFCE or HEFCW.
Proposals may be from single institutions or consortia. Partnership arrangements may be developed outside the sector (for example with research council sites, publishers, commercial suppliers), but the lead partner must meet the criteria outlined above. Funds can only be allocated through the lead partner.
